As a Systems Analyst (m/f/d), you will join the Global Observability Platform team to help shape how observability is delivered across the company. You’ll work with platform engineers building solutions using Grafana, Mimir, Loki, and Tempo to provide observability-as-a-service to hundreds of engineering teams at Kuehne+Nagel. Your role is to connect what the platform can do with what users actually need, ensuring the solutions are practical, useful, and aligned with business goals.

How you create impact

  • Manage and prioritize the product backlog with the Product Lead, turning the platform vision into clear epics and user stories.
  • Stay closely connected with platform users to gather feedback, encourage adoption, and address their needs.
  • Support the team’s agile process by contributing to sprint planning, refinements, and retrospectives.
  • Lead requirements sessions, workshops, and demos with stakeholders across the business.
  • Identify gaps between current platform capabilities and user expectations, and suggest improvements.
  • Define acceptance criteria and help ensure delivered features meet user needs during sprint reviews.
  • Monitor platform adoption and find ways to increase usage and value.
  • Help create documentation, onboarding materials, and self-service guides to make the platform easier to use.
